Individualizace léčby pacientů s karcinomem prostaty na základě molekulární a imunocytochemické detekce cirkulujících nádorových buněk / Individualization of the treatment of prostate cancer patients based on the immunocytochemical detection of circulating tumor cells

Škereňová, Markéta January 2017 (has links)
Introduction: Together with the introduction of new therapeutic options in castration- resistant prostate cancer (CRPC), an advance in individual disease characterization is required. Since common biopsy methods are not suitable for the majority of CRPC patients, one possible solution is the liquid biopsy that is, the analysis of circulating tumor cells (CTCs) isolated from the cancer patients' blood. Methods: A method based on the immunomagnetic enrichment of CTCs and subsequent PCR detection of tumor-associated genes (AdnaTest, Qiagen) was characterized and used for the detection of CTCs in 41 CRPC patients. Each patient was screened at the time of CRPC diagnosis and after the 3rd cycle of docetaxel therapy. A panel of genes associated with therapeutic decision-making was established and validated. Quantitative PCR (qPCR) method on a BioMark platform (Fluidigm, USA) was used to determine the expression of the gene panel in the CTC-enriched and primary tumor samples and the results were analyzed. Results: CTCs were found in 85% and 45% of CRPC patients before and during the therapy, respectively. The presence of CTCs, as well as EGFR and AR PCR fragments, was associated with a decreased sPSA response and lower survival. Vliv rodinného prostředí na vznik a rozvoj poruch chování u dětí. / Influence of family background on origin and development of childrens behaviour disorders.

ZAVADILOVÁ, Dita January 2008 (has links)
Behaviour disorders are beside adequate behaviour in the certain age and in the certain social-cultural surrounding. An individual with behaviour disorders counteracts particular behaviour standards (moral or legal rules). Causes can be innate (hereditary), which are less serious, or as a result of upbringing (impact of people of the same age, family, gangs), when a young man in such a way emulates his or her surrounding. Behaviour disturbances can be generally characterized as a deviation in the area of socialization, when an individual is not able to respect the common standards of behaviour on the level corresponding his age.

Narativní psychoterapie a její využití v případech poruch osobnosti s projevy agresivního chování / Narrative psychotherapy and its usage in cases of defect of personality with exposure of aggressive behavior

BUBENÍK, Miroslav January 2011 (has links)
This thesis deals with the application of narrative approach during the therapeutic work with clients with diagnosis of emotionally labile personality or dissocial defect of personality with exposure of aggression. Theoretical part of this thesis shows the basics and resources of the systemic constructivistic psychotherapy and the narrative approach as one of the main instruments for the psychotherapeutic work. This thesis also deals with analysis of some psychological views on aggression which are usually used during the therapy.Practical part of this thesis shows the basic elements of narrative approach on case studies with usage of techniques of externalisation, personification and deconstructional harking. Usage of these techniques is condition for the change of the primary client?s story which is affected by aggression. After this turnover on the new story the client is not part of the problematic system but with help of newly discovered resources he gain the ability to perceive himself as a person who is able to eliminate the effect of the aggression as a heterogeneous element and who is able to positively influence own life.

Experimentální terapie B-nehodgkinských lymfomů. / Experimental therapy of B-cell Non-Hodgkin's lymphonas.

Klánová, Magdalena January 2018 (has links)
1 ABSTRACT B-cell non-Hodgkin lymphomas (B-NHL) represent the most common mature lymphoproliferative diseases. B-NHL arise at different stages of B-cell development and represent their malignant counterpart. Diffuse large B-cell lymphoma (DLBCL) and mantle cell lymphoma (MCL) are aggressive types of B-NHLs. Deregulation of cell cycle control, inhibition of apoptosis or abnormal DNA damage response play a key role in the pathogenesis of DLBCL and MCL. Aberrant activation of several signaling pathways that further promote survival, cell proliferation or affect the tumor microenvironment have been recently recognized. Increased understanding of the oncogenic mechanisms implicated in pathogenesis of B-NHL lead to development of novel agents that target the oncogenic drivers of distinct lymphoma subtypes. MCL is an aggressive subtype of B-NHL associated with poor prognosis. In vivo models of human MCL for experimental therapy are however scarce. We established and characterized several mouse models of human MCL by xenotransplantation of either primary cells or established cell lines into immunodeficient mice (publication no 1). Role nových profibrotických molekul v patogenezi systémové sklerodermie. / The role of new profibrotic molecules in the pathogenesis of systemic sclerosis.

Šumová, Barbora January 2018 (has links)
Systemic sclerosis (SSc) is immune-mediated fibrotic disease of unknown aetiology. Among the dominant pathogenic manifestations of SSc belong vascular changes, production of autoantibodies, activation of innate and adaptive immune responses and fibrotic processes. Transforming growth factor beta (TGF-β) has been identified as a central profibrotic factor stimulating fibroblasts to produce collagen. There are, however, a number of other mediators involved in the pathogenesis of SSc. Mutual activation and amplification of these molecules and their cascades may be a central mechanism of the SSc pathogenesis. Hedgehog (Hh) canonical signalling pathway plays an important role in the development and progression of fibrotic diseases. Expression of Hh target genes can be regulated through a canonical or non-canonical signalling cascade. The non-canonical activation of GLI transcription factors by TGF-β has not yet been investigated in SSc. The substantial part of this thesis is focused on the study of the mutual interaction of TGF-β and Hh signalling pathway. In vitro analysis confirmed TGF- β/SMAD3 dependent activation of GLI2 in dermal fibroblasts. Fibroblasts specific knockout of GLI2 prevented the development of experimental fibrosis in vivo.
